Heads up: if the Lintrock baseline file in the Quarrow repo drifts from main, CI fails with a "stale baseline" error even when the code is fine. Quick fix is to regenerate the baseline on a clean checkout and re-push. If a customer build is blocked, confirm the failing run matches the token below before escalating.

build token for yadug-yagag: htk21_c863c33eb8b82c0c9c152

## Deployment

Cortexlint ships with a baseline file. Do not regenerate it during deploy; CI diffs against the committed copy. New violations fail the build, pre-existing ones are suppressed. If the baseline and the deploy manifest disagree, the manifest wins. Reviewers: reject any PR that touches the baseline without a linked refactor ticket. Deploys read the analyzer settings at container start, not build time. The expected values for the production analyzer are as follows.

settings of fahag-haduf:
[ulaox]
port = 8443
region = south-2
host = ulaox.lumiccorp.internal
timeout_ms = 500
retries = 8

Context: Ardenfell line margins slipped three points over two quarters. Drivers: input steel costs, aggressive discounting at the Westmoor branch, and a stale price book. Proposal: uplift list prices four percent, tighten discount authority to regional level, sunset the two lowest-margin SKUs. Risk: volume loss at Halverton accounts, estimated under two percent. Decision requested at Thursday's review. Modelling assumptions are in the appendix pack. The commercial reasoning leadership wants kept close is noted directly below.

board note of tajop-yajof: The finance team signed off on a budget of $77.6 million for Project Pramir.